Solution for 4(c-2)=5(c-3) equation:


Simplifying
4(c + -2) = 5(c + -3)

Reorder the terms:
4(-2 + c) = 5(c + -3)
(-2 * 4 + c * 4) = 5(c + -3)
(-8 + 4c) = 5(c + -3)

Reorder the terms:
-8 + 4c = 5(-3 + c)
-8 + 4c = (-3 * 5 + c * 5)
-8 + 4c = (-15 + 5c)

Solving
-8 + 4c = -15 + 5c

Solving for variable 'c'.

Move all terms containing c to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-5c' to each side of the equation.
-8 + 4c + -5c = -15 + 5c + -5c

Combine like terms: 4c + -5c = -1c
-8 + -1c = -15 + 5c + -5c

Combine like terms: 5c + -5c = 0
-8 + -1c = -15 + 0
-8 + -1c = -15

Add '8' to each side of the equation.
-8 + 8 + -1c = -15 + 8

Combine like terms: -8 + 8 = 0
0 + -1c = -15 + 8
-1c = -15 + 8

Combine like terms: -15 + 8 = -7
-1c = -7

Divide each side by '-1'.
c = 7

Simplifying
c = 7
